VGHF Says Downloading GTA 6 Won't Preserve It as Sony Kills Discs

VGHF has stated that digital downloads of GTA 6 may not ensure long-term preservation of the game as Sony transitions away from physical disc-based releases. The group highlighted concerns that reliance on digital distribution could complicate future access to the title, particularly if platforms evolve or become inaccessible. Sony has not confirmed specific plans for GTA 6’s release format but has previously signaled a broader industry shift toward digital-first models. This development raises questions about how players will retain access to the game over time, especially as physical media becomes increasingly obsolete. For fans anticipating the Nov 19, 2026, launch, the shift underscores the importance of understanding how Rockstar and Sony plan to balance convenience with long-term accessibility.
